Redis hscan 模糊查询
Web25. júl 2024 · 在Redis中是单架构的,所以在执行keys命令时有时会造成阻塞,会阻塞redis多路复用的io主线程,如果这个线程阻塞,在此执行之间其他的发送向redis服务端的命令, … Web9. dec 2024 · Redis命令:scan实现模糊查询 发布于2024-12-09 18:36:42 阅读 4.5K 0 1.前言 从 Redis v2.8开始,SCAN命令已经可用,它允许使用游标从keyspace中检索键。 对 …
Redis hscan 模糊查询
Did you know?
http://www.iotword.com/3743.html WebRedis HSCAN 命令 Redis 哈希(Hash) Redis HSCAN 命令用于迭代哈希表中的键值对。 语法 redis HSCAN 命令基本语法如下: HSCAN key cursor [MATCH pattern] [COUNT count] …
Web大家知道 Redis 是单线程程序,是按照顺序执行指令的,如果说我们现在正在执行 keys 命令,那么其它指令必须等到当前的 keys 指令执行完了才可以继续,再加上 keys 操作是遍历算法,复杂度是 O (n),乍一想就知道问题所在了,当实例中数据量过大的时候, Redis 服务可能会卡顿,其余指令可能会延时甚至超时报错.... 再者 keys 中没有 offset、limit 参数,如果 … Web16. aug 2024 · 在使用redis的时候,配合jedis使用,但是发现jedis的keys* 或者mget都会造成redis阻塞,所以使用了redis的解决方案Pipeline(管道)的方式进行对redis内数据的获取。 封装了以下工具类。 需要自取。 或者提供好的方法可以留言,我可以写进来。 初始化配置 先在application.yml配置redis基本信息 spring: redis: host: 127.0.0.1 port: 6379 password: …
Web23. jún 2024 · 显然,HSCAN命令天然不是为了做数据分页而设计的,而是为了渐进式的迭代(也就是如果需要迭代的集合很大,也不会阻塞Redis服务)。所以笔者最后放弃了使 … Web7. okt 2024 · 用 redis 模糊匹配 key 时,官方建议不要使用 keys 或 smembers ,他们的时间复杂度都是 O (N) ,使用 scan , zscan , hscan 等。 scan 系列增量式迭代命令每次执行的复杂度为 O (1) , 对数据集进行一次完整迭代的复杂度为 O (N) , 其中 N 为数据集中的元素数量。 相比 keys 命令执行时会阻塞掉整个 redis 线程而言, scan 系列则是通过游标分步进 …
Web9. dec 2024 · Redis命令:scan实现模糊查询 发布于2024-12-09 18:36:42 阅读 4.5K 0 1.前言 从 Redis v2.8开始,SCAN命令已经可用,它允许使用游标从keyspace中检索键。 对比KEYS命令,虽然SCAN无法一次性返回所有匹配结果,但是却规避了阻塞系统这个高风险,从而也让一些操作可以放在主节点上执行。 使用场景:想把Redis的内容全量扫描导入到 …
Web18. nov 2024 · redis 性能分析常见的有以下几个方面: redis slowlog分析 SCAN,SSCAN,HSCAN和ZSCAN命令的使用方法 redis是否受到系统使用swap redis watchdog定位延时 关于redis的延时监控框架,可参考官网资料下面我们分别从这几个方面来介绍 redis slowlog分析 慢查询设置在Redis中有两种修改配置的方法,一种是修改配置文件 … chinese food griffin rdWeb11. sep 2024 · 简介: Redis命令:scan实现模糊查询 1.scan前言 从Redis v2.8开始,SCAN命令已经可用,它允许使用游标从keyspace中检索键。 对比KEYS命令,虽 … chinese food gulfport ms 39507chinese food grovetown gaWebRedis本质上是一个Key-Value类型的内存数据库,很像memcached,整个数据库统统加载在内存当中进行操作,定期通过异步操作把数据库数据flush到硬盘上进行保存。因为是纯 … grandisyn ccWeb27. máj 1991 · HSCAN is to scan the fields of a particular HASH. so you can scan the fields of myhash or myhash2. But if you want to find the keys on the basis of patterns you have two options. Create a SET with the HASH keys chinese food grundy center iowaWeb因为Keys会引发Redis锁,并且增加Redis的CPU占用。很多公司的运维都是禁止了这个命令的当需要扫描key,匹配出自己需要的ke. ... 但是会有一个问题:没法移动cursor,也只能scan一次,并且容易导致redis链接报错. 先了解下scan、hscan、sscan、zscan. chinese food gulf breezeWebscan 命令和 keys的区别 首先 keys 是阻塞式命令 redis的命令执行是单线程的,同一时间只能执行单个命令。 ... 因为 SCAN 、 SSCAN 、 HSCAN 和 ZSCAN 四个命令的工作方式都非常相似, 所以这个文档会一并介绍这四个命令, 但是要记住: SSCAN 命令、 HSCAN 命令和 … chinese food grover beach ca